Output 3e59421ff5858e4bbc00bdfc932bc04a0838262b3108a19bebe4e0b2e9e54cd6:1

value
152975371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 022a3af6267e07709b8911280852809c099d6404 OP_EQUAL
address
M86cB2ZpnJt63DvKrQr1RW74tXHM3hWG2n
transaction
3e59421ff5858e4bbc00bdfc932bc04a0838262b3108a19bebe4e0b2e9e54cd6
spent
true